Donor management software for nonprofits
Bloomerang provides donor management software specifically designed for nonprofit organizations to improve their relationships with donors. The software offers a detailed overview of donor engagement by analyzing past interactions, which helps nonprofits identify their most promising prospects and retain existing donors. Bloomerang's tools include donor data management, social media monitoring, and straightforward reporting features, all aimed at enhancing donor engagement and retention. Unlike many competitors, Bloomerang emphasizes user-friendliness, requiring little training, making it ideal for organizations that experience high staff turnover. The company operates on a subscription model, generating revenue through software licenses, and its primary goal is to reduce donor attrition and increase revenue for its clients by implementing best practices in donor engagement.
